The creation of an electrical connection along the Eastern Zangezur - Nakhchivan route with a capacity of 1,000 MW is being discussed.
Azerbaijan is considering the construction of a 200 MW solar power plant (SPP).
As reported by Oxu.Az, this was announced by Azerbaijan's Minister of Energy Parviz Shahbazov at the 1st meeting of energy ministers of the member states of the Developing Eight (D-8) Organization for Economic Cooperation, held within the framework of the 31st Baku Energy Forum.
The head of the ministry noted that currently, cooperation in the electricity sector is carried out through transmission lines with a capacity of 500 MW.
"In addition, the establishment of an electrical interconnection along the East Zangezur - Nakhchivan route with a capacity of 1,000 MW is being discussed. At the same time, cooperation in the fields of electric power and renewable energy is developing, and within this framework, the construction of a 200 MW solar power plant is being considered," P. Shahbazov added.
